Description

A richly illustrated guide to the pioneers of American painting, this volume offers concise, readable portraits of the artists who shaped the nation’s visual heritage. From the atmospheric landscapes of George Inness to the luminous interiors of John La Farge and the daring brushwork of James Whistler, each essay blends biographical detail with thoughtful commentary on technique and influence. The text is complemented by carefully selected reproductions that let listeners picture the works discussed, from Inness’s mist‑laden valleys to Winslow Homer’s rugged coastlines.

Beyond the famous names, the book also shines a light on lesser‑known talents such as Horatio Walker and Alexander Wyant, revealing the breadth of styles that flourished in the 19th and early‑20th centuries. Written with a clear, approachable tone, it serves both newcomers and seasoned art lovers who wish to hear the stories behind the canvases that defined an era of American creativity.

About the author

Charles H. (Charles Henry) Caffin

Charles H. (Charles Henry) Caffin

1854–1918

An early champion of American art criticism, this English-born writer helped everyday readers look closely at painting, sculpture, and photography. His books open a window onto the art world of the late 19th and early 20th centuries.
